What's the best part of being on a team? Fatty has a favorite feature, and it's not going fast or the camaraderie. Though they haven't yet named their team, their quartet knocked out a stunningly quick century last weekend with the blessing of Coach Max Fat, aka Jonathan Vaughters. A trip to Japan looms for Patrick and he shares the why and the what. He'll miss the next two episodes, but will join in with some interviews he's recorded. All the rain in Northern California has resulted in crazy foliage growth, and as it turns out, poison oak counts as foliage. Patrick has encountered monster specimen in his mountain bike rides and has some concerns about what that means for this season's riding. Bradley Wiggins is running his mouth again. Thank heaven. He says marginal gains are a joke. What does that mean for the reason for Team Sky's success?
